Abstract

The invention discloses an automatic forming device and a production method of PU bodies of sun louvers. The automatic forming device comprises a rotating mechanism, a controller, a releasing agent storage tank, an automatic PU foaming feeding machine and a drying channel. An output shaft of a drive motor is connected to a drag chain, one section of an annular track is arranged in the drying channel, the drag chain is uniformly provided with a plurality of mold frames, each mold frame is provided with a mold, a releasing agent spraying gun on the releasing agent storage tank is located above the molds in the mold opening state, the molds are provided with guide wheels, the annular track is provided with a stop guide wheel in interference fit with the guide wheels after the mold closing process, a PU foaming nozzle of the automatic PU foaming feeding machine is located above the mold with a steel wire framework, inclined grooves are formed in the two sides of each mold frame, rotating columns matched with the inclined grooves are arranged on the two sides of each mold, each mold frame is provided with a cross beam, and a first guide rod is arranged at an outlet of the drying channel. According to the automatic forming device, the processing procedure is simpler, the labor force is saved, the production cost is lowered, the quality is improved, and automation is realized.

technical field [0001] The invention relates to a production equipment and method for making products from foam materials, in particular to an automatic molding device for a PU body of a sun visor and a preparation method thereof. Background technique [0002] The most common foaming materials are soft foaming materials, which are mainly made of raw materials such as plastics (PE, EVA, etc.), rubber (SBR, CR, etc.), plus catalysts, foam stabilizers, foaming agents and other auxiliary materials. Physical foaming or cross-linking foaming causes a large number of fine foams to appear in plastics and rubbers, with increased volume and reduced density. Soft foamed materials are light in weight and soft, and have the functions of cushioning, sound absorption, shock absorption, heat preservation, and filtration.
